Transaction 28a34862403b9ae82fe3098c3149a353200c5046a60dcfe205aaa58c00c4151a

2 Input
2 Outputs
  • 28a34862403b9ae82fe3098c3149a353200c5046a60dcfe205aaa58c00c4151a:0
  • value  8376200
    address  1FeRr9DfvD54rv6wbHwXHNQg1RAiYTssSb
  • 28a34862403b9ae82fe3098c3149a353200c5046a60dcfe205aaa58c00c4151a:1
  • value  342426
    address  19AFo3qdMU3YfG45UEG3eSErFu6DVeLdSE